Output 1455e2c66139125ebb171cb251a6eb2f2d2c3b65fc2a4dd28c9097339c6e9b46:4

value
556931
script pubkey
OP_HASH160 OP_PUSHBYTES_20 687518b031a13ecdc347b19955f1bcd74bf8b4c4 OP_EQUAL
address
3BDLUVoAZZzDWHdVcgTTcnRB5K7YzSqTpP
transaction
1455e2c66139125ebb171cb251a6eb2f2d2c3b65fc2a4dd28c9097339c6e9b46
spent
true